Alpine Panorama from Sass Pordoi 🏔️
From this lofty vantage point on Sass Pordoi, expect to see an expansive panorama of the Dolomites. The camera specifically focuses northwest, offering a detailed view towards Piz Sella (2284m) and the surrounding peaks of the Sella Group. This is a prime spot for observing the intricate rock formations and vast alpine landscapes that define this UNESCO World Heritage site.
The conditions here are dynamic. Watch for daily weather patterns changing in real-time – from crisp, sunny days with incredible visibility to dramatic cloud formations, fog, or fresh snowfall, especially during colder months. In winter, you might spot skiers or snowboarders on distant slopes, while summer reveals hikers exploring trails across the plateau.
